Abstract:
The vinyl-bridged cationic complex, [(µ-CHCH 2 )Os 2 (CO) 8 ][BF 4 ] (3), is obtained readily and in excellent yield either via hydride abstraction from octacarbonyl diosmacyclobutane, (µ-η 1 ,η 1 -CH 2 CH 2 )Os 2 (CO) 8 (1), or via protonation of octacarbonyl diosmacyclobutene, (µ-η 1 ,η 1 -CHCH)Os 2 (CO) 8 (2). It is argued that the 1 H and 13 C NMR data of complex 3 are consistent with the traditional view of bonding in µ-alkenyl complexes, involving substantial σ,π donation. The solid state X-ray structure of the complex lends support for this formulation. Complex 3 crystallizes in the orthorhombic space group, P2 1 2 1 2 1 , with a = 12.128(2) Å, b = 14.151(3) Å, c = 9.248(3) Å, V = 1587 Å 3 , and Z = 4. The final R and R w values are 0.032 and 0.038, respectively. Keywords: µ-vinyl, diosmacycles, X-ray structure.
